ASHRAE has developed a toolkit for calculating loadshapes from 8760 data, RP1093. You can get a copy of the toolkit by contacting Mike Vaughn at ASHRAE. The toolkit uses an interquartile analysis to calc the load shapes and also produces a snippet of DOE-2, BLAST and EP code with the coded loadshape. The final report and 2 papers also have a literature search that contains refs to other studies.

We are trying to verify if its possible to smooth out 8760 load shape in eQUEST to represent the a wider population versus a single building. DOE2 is this an option (I believe), but it is still possible in eQUEST. Our issue is this, when generating 8760 load shape profile, the output file produces a load shape that reflects the load shape associated with a single structure. However, what we want would be a load shape that captures the variability in the operating schedules associated with buildings in the population. We would be very interested to know how and if this is possible to smooth the load shape generated in eQUEST. Thank you,
